I begin by “reading” a poem on my wall “What I Live For” it ends with these words:
I live for those who love me,
For those who know me true,
For the Heaven that smiles above me,
And awaits my spirit too;
For the cause that lacks assistance,
For the wrong that needs resistance,
For the future in the distance,
And the good that I can do.
What inspires me is that if you read this poem it speaks to me of what that ideal world would look like and how I should live in it. We are a long way to being there, we can choose to remain idle and do nothing or we can get started NEWLY and work on the many wrongs that need resistance.
